Here's the stewards report!!
Stewards delayed giving the ‘All Clear” to ascertain the circumstances surrounding an incident racing out of the front straight to receive the bell where Gary Hall Jnr (SOHO HIGHROLLER) moved from the line of the marker posts to a one wide position. Several runners were checked behind. It was established that as Gary Hall Jnr had commenced his outward shift it had initially been resisted by Nathan Turvey (TAKEABOW) before that gelding was taken to the three wide line. As TAKEABOW lost momentum when being eased TRENTS COURAGE NZ (Craig Saligari) which was following made contact with its sulky and broke gait, severely checking GALACTIC GALLEON NZ (Ryan Warwick) and causing several runners to be checked. At the same time Chris Voak (ZURBARAN) who had commenced a forward move in the three wide line raced four wide for a short distance. It was clarified that he had not raced to the outside of TAKEABOW before that gelding was obliged to race wider and Chris Voak had elected to move to the four wide line to maintain his momentum. Under all the circumstances no action was taken.
